Hello,

kernel test robot noticed "INFO:trying_to_register_non-static_key" on:

commit: ba9c6f19149df060c2b7c71eaac21c394c161190 ("[PATCH] btrfs: prevent COW amplification during btrfs_search_slot")
url: https://github.com/intel-lab-lkp/linux/commits/Leo-Martins/btrfs-prevent-COW-amplification-during-btrfs_search_slot/20260128-044526
base: https://git.kernel.org/cgit/linux/kernel/git/kdave/linux.git for-next
patch link: https://lore.kernel.org/all/ba53d279b8bb3456f61cb8a4f15d9a4b1e618d0e.1769546089.git.loemra.dev@gmail.com/
patch subject: [PATCH] btrfs: prevent COW amplification during btrfs_search_slot

in testcase: perf-sanity-tests
version: 
with following parameters:

	perf_compiler: gcc
	group: group-01



config: x86_64-rhel-9.4-bpf
compiler: gcc-14
test machine: 8 threads 1 sockets Intel(R) Core(TM) i7-7700 CPU @ 3.60GHz (Kaby Lake) with 32G memory

(please refer to attached dmesg/kmsg for entire log/backtrace)


If you fix the issue in a separate patch/commit (i.e. not just a new version of
the same patch/commit), kindly add following tags
| Reported-by: kernel test robot <[email protected]>
| Closes: https://lore.kernel.org/oe-lkp/[email protected]



[  125.965833][ T4372] INFO: trying to register non-static key.
[  125.971503][ T4372] The code is fine but needs lockdep annotation, or maybe
[  125.978465][ T4372] you didn't initialize this object before use?
[  125.984560][ T4372] turning off the locking correctness validator.
